The Folk of the Air
Jude/Cardan
Body Horror, Dark Fantasy, Folk Horror, Gothic Horror, Institutional Horror, Killer Horror, Medical Horror, Monster Horror, Paranormal Horror, Psychological Horror, Religious Horror, Science-Fiction Horror
I cannot tell you how much I love this trilogy of books. Jude is just such a great character — she’s filled with angst, and yet is so determinedly active about it, rather than ever letting herself dwell. And Cardan is just a wonderful hot mess. And by the last book, they’re both done some undeniably terrible things, and it’s clear how much self-loathing they both harbour. But damn, that chemistry is sizzling.
I love them pre-relationship and post-canon in a strong relationship. I’d also be up for anything that sowed seeds of doubts between them, especially for Jude, since the relationship always feels so fragile for her.
I think there’s a lot of room for horror in this world. The fae are horrifying in many ways, and there are creatures besides that I’m sure we don’t know about. Their treatment of mortals is always unkind, and their treatment of each other…doesn’t seem to be much better?
Prompts:
- We know that humans being pregnant with half-faerie children is no big deal. But given Cardan’s transformation in the final book, reversed as it may be, is there a chance it’s affected the kind of child Jude has? That the curse has meant she’s pregnant with some monstrous snake? And what ancient medicines do the fae folk inflict on a pregnant Jude to try and right it?
- Valerian comes back to life — and he comes back wrong. It’s not like he was a good guy before she killed him, but now? I assume he will want to extract revenge in whatever sick and twisted way. I’d love for Jude to be able to beat him, though, perhaps with Cardan’s help this time, but maybe not before Valerian’s done lasting damage.
- Jude and Cardan’s honeymoon, they decide to go stay at one of the other court’s. But something isn’t right there. Perhaps the customs are dark and horrific, or maybe the court is haunted.
- A select group of mortals have discovered the fae folk and are kidnapping them, experimenting on them like they might on aliens. Perhaps it’s Cardan who is captured, or maybe Vivienne, but either way, someone needs to save them.
- People are dying in the court. Is it a strange new curse? Is there a killer on the loose? Or is there something darker even still that is causing these people to stay away?
- The King & Queen are tasked with ousting a nasty case of vampirism that has been spreading, but the source is unexpected, and it’s harder than they thought to rid their people of it. Especially given some of the fae folk have started to worship the immortal beings.
- Pre-relationship, Jude is captured by the bullies and drugged with faerie fruit. She’s kept as their prisoner, and used by them. I would love to see her using her particular brand of contrariness to come to enjoy what’s happening to her.
DC Comics
Edward Nygma
Body Horror, Gothic Horror, Institutional Horror, Killer Horror, Medical Horror, Monster Horror, Paranormal Horror, Psychological Horror, Religious Horror, Survival Horror
I have such a soft spot for Edward Nygma it’s unreal. I’m not sure when it started, but his whole shtick is so profoundly uncool that I can’t help but love him?
My favourite Edward Nygma era is when he had lost some of his memories and turned to the good side, but struggled to resist the lure of crime. Him desperately scrambling to keep a hold of his morals is just so juicy to me. But, I also do love crime happy Riddler, overtaken by his obsession with riddles or just delighting in causing trouble. As long as he hates himself a little bit, I’m happy. (Side note, this is why I’m really excited for Paul Dano’s interpretation, because I reckon he’ll bring a good level of weird-and-self-hating that jives with my headcanon.)
I’m open to shipfic. My usual ship for him is with Harley Quinn, but I’d be open to any other characters of any gender — heroes or villains. But I’m also super happy with bachelor Edward, scared, alone and struggling through the horror on his own.
Prompts:
- Arkham Asylum is a hotbed of dread and terror at the best of times. But the new head doctor, Dr. Jonathan Crane, and his highly experimental medicine has made it much, much worse… (I’m imagining this to include body/medical/institutional horror, but I could see sexual horror working for it. For sexual horror, I much prefer dub con, like sex being given as the “reward” for some other part of the torture, but as long as Edward enjoys it (whether he wants to or not), I'm good! I also love psychological horror, and choose Crane specifically because he’s into drugs. So drugs that make Edward want things he normally wouldn’t? Fantastic fun!)
- A parasite or lycanthropy or vampirism or similar is spreading through Gotham — and fast. All of the usual cast of heroes have been affected, and they’ve turned dark because of it. Can Edward escape it? Will he try to save anyone, and how does that go wrong? Or he is more interested in saving his own skin despite the guilt it causes?
- For the above prompt, I could also see it going the way of Edward trying to get help from a superhero, maybe Bruce or Tim or Dick, who hasn’t been infected/possessed/etc., but has given up hope, because Edward knows he can’t do it alone. Or he tries to convince a fellow villain to help him because there’s no point in being a criminal if everyone dies.
- Something dark has come to Gotham, and it’s trying to get its (metaphorical) claws into Edward. I’m imagining a lot of psychological distress and paranoia. How does he handle it? Can he resist its pull? I’d be cool with anything that plays with logic in such a way that causes Edward to lose grip on reality — I love a bit of mindfuckery.
- Someone starts leaving Edward riddles (solvable or unsolvable, up to you). Maybe they hint at something terrible. Maybe they’ve kidnapped and threaten someone Edward cares about. But the self-professed Master of Riddles is stumped at who they are from. Can he figure it out? What terrible ordeals must he go through to solve them or find the person responsible or save the person in danger?
- Edward throws his lot in with a fellow villain, but he didn’t expect how far his new friend was going to take things and now he’s not sure how to get out of it…
Jonathan Creek
Jonathan/Maddy
Dark Fantasy, Folk Horror, Gothic Horror, Killer Horror, Paranormal Horror, Psychological Horror, Religious Horror
I absolutely adore this show. I cannot get enough of these two! I love how much they wind each other up, how awful they can be to each other (but still somehow charming?) and how much they genuinely care for each other when the going gets tough. I also love what a well-oiled machine they are, with Maddy’s incredible social engineering (and impatience that leads to brute forcing) and Jonathan’s powers of deduction.
I also love a lot of the secondary characters on the show, and would be happy for them to make appearances! Adam Klaus is always terrible and wonderful in equal measure — is he perhaps back home in America now, and coincidentally not far from Maddie? Detective Gideon Pryke is such good fun. Joey Ross is my second favourite assistant, and I feel like she’d get on with Maddy, if only to gang up on Jonathan and cause trouble together!
I’m fine with most of the canon, but I’d like to fully ignore the fact Jonathan sells his windmill, if possible! I’m not a huge fan of Polly as his wife — I actually love her as a character, so would be fine with one-off girlfriend, or friend, but something about their relationship rubs me up the wrong way. However, it’s not a DNW, just a mild preference. She can also be ignored completely.
Prompts:
- Jonathan’s ghost begins to haunt Maddy, and gets her to investigate his murder. Except, he’s a total backseat investigator, and won’t leave off. Usual banter and bickering ensues. I could see this both being pure comedy-horror, or for it to get really dark, especially in places where Jonathan can’t save Maddy or warn her off something quickly enough due to being incorporeal. Perhaps it means Maddy has to go through some of the cases (and people related to them) Jonathan did without her.
- Jonathan receives an email from Maddy urging him to come visit her in America because she’s sure something is after her. When he arrives, Maddy is nowhere to be found. Perhaps the address leads him to a haunted mansion, or a strange small town, but either way, I’d love to see Jonathan try to figure something out and try to find Maddy.
- Maddy is convinced that one of their cases is caused by the supernatural, but Jonathan won’t believe that. But things aren’t adding up…and strange, disturbing things keep happening to them that hint that it may not be as it seems.
- Crossovers with any of my other request canons could be good fun! Or perhaps crossing over with any of the following: Carrie, Scream (the movie, not the TV show), Pretty Little Liars, Hex, The Haunting of Hill House (the book, not the TV show), The Mummy/The Mummy Returns, Stardew Valley (especially the monsters and such!) or Wilder Girls. It could include characters from these canons, or the plot could be wholly coopted — i.e. they could meet Rick, Evie & Jonathan while they’re on the run from the Mummy and try and help them, or Maddy could be the one who actually reads from the Book of the Dead and Rick/Evie/Jonathan are never involved. (Note: you can also use any of my favourite horror canons, found in my letter.)
- They think something is a routine case, but it turns out they’re being lured into a plot meant to extinguish them in some way. Maybe they’ll be used as a sacrifice, or perhaps they got to close to the truth on one of their previous cases and now someone intends to punish them for it. Perhaps a Murder on the Orient Express type scenario where everyone turns out to be against them.
